Position Specification
Title: Senior Exchange Engineer
The Team
Technical Architecture The position is a part of the Research and Development department and fills a senior role in our messaging systems development group. The teams involved consist of managers/staff, Communications Department, Operations, Application Development, contractors, and vendors.
Position description
As a senior member of our messaging R&D department, the candidate will be responsible for maintaining and improving the companys state of the art global messaging environment with some cross platform (Microsoft/Cisco) unified messaging design and support.
The candidate will work with SMTP, Microsoft Exchange Server, Presence, SonicWall, and related email concepts, protocols and methods along with the opportunities to perform major upgrades to our messaging platforms. The candidate will work alongside our Communications department to help design and support our unified messaging environment.
Person
The candidate shall have a broad background in messaging technologies and shall have demonstrated proficiency in the following areas:
Exchange 2003\Exchange 2007
Live Communication server (LCS)\Office Communications Server (OCS)
Mobile Messaging Technologies (Active Sync, BlackBerry, Good Technologies)
Remote Messaging Technologies (OWA, RPC over HTTP)
Anti-Spam Technologies
Anti-Virus Technologies (messaging specific)
Messaging DR best practices
Storage technologies (SANs, FC Switches, HBAs)
Microsoft Outlook 2003/2007
Active Directory
Windows 2003 Server
DNS
SMTP
Understanding the principles of UM (Cisco\Exchange)
Job Responsibilities
The candidate will have the following responsibilities with the potential of expanding:
Researching and developing solutions to meet enterprise wide messaging needs.
Researching, architecting, testing and planning the integration of new messaging technologies and upgrades to existing platforms.
Staying current with new technologies, and industry best practices; particularly those dealing with messaging and storage.
High level maintenance and troubleshooting of the current Exchange 2003 messaging environment based on industry best practices. (Responsibilities include but are not limited to troubleshooting and resolving high level mail routing issues, public folder issues, mailbox issues, Exchange server\services issues; adding\removing messaging servers, configuring servers, services, routing policies, etc., establishing maintenance procedures based on current industry BP).
Maintaining and troubleshooting SMTP internet gateway issues (Currently SonicWall).
Maintaining and troubleshooting Live Communications server 2005.
Establishing DR procedures for all relevant messaging servers. (Exchange, LCS, Blackberry, Good etc).
Maintaining and troubleshooting BlackBerry and Good Technologies servers.
Maintaining and troubleshooting Outlook Web Access \ RPC over HTTP
Maintaining and Configuring EMC SANs and FC Switches.
Working with Communications group to troubleshoot Cisco Unity issues.
Keeping documentation up to date for the messaging environment.
Testing and deployment of upgrades, hot fixes and other updates.
Education and/or Experience
Bachelor's degree in Computer Science or equivalent 7 to 10 years of relevant experience.
Excellent problem solving, written and oral communication skills.
Deep knowledge of SMTP, Microsoft Exchange Server, and related email concepts, protocols and methods are required. |
